Why use the mop?
The mop , as already mentioned, concerns a washing method that has existed for less time than the cloth, despite this there are many people who choose it every day.
There are various types, it is no coincidence that before purchasing it there is always careful reflection on which one to choose .
The most used ones are:
Rotating mop : one of the most convenient. This mop, once wet, can be wrung out effortlessly by placing it on the special rotating device which will rotate by pressing the foot on a pedal on the sides of the bucket. Fantastic if you don’t want to stoop and make any effort at all.
Mop with telescopic stick : excellent for overcoming all the difficulties that arise when you have to adjust the stick according to your height. In fact, this mop can be lengthened or shortened with simple movements.
Mop with swivel head : this is a model equipped with a mop with a fully swivel head, very useful for easily reaching the most difficult to clean areas such as corners, under furniture or beds and so on.
